Repaint Complete Alternatives
Picking the ideal paint finish for your garage or shed can substantially influence both its look and sturdiness. When considering your alternatives, think about how the surface will certainly communicate with the area and the problems it faces.
Gloss coatings are highly reflective, making them exceptional for high-traffic locations. They're simple to tidy, which is a huge plus if you anticipate dirt or discolorations. However, bear in mind that they can highlight imperfections in the surface.
On the other hand, matte finishes provide a soft, non-reflective appearance. They can offer your framework a much more rustic or understated appearance, yet they tend to be less long lasting and more challenging to cleanse.
A satin finish strikes a balance between gloss and matte. It provides a slight sheen that enhances color without being extremely glossy, making it a terrific selection for a cohesive appearance. Satin finishes are likewise extra immune to mold, which is an and also for outdoor areas.
Ultimately, think of your aesthetic preferences and the practical demands of your garage or shed when choosing in between gloss vs. matte or opting for a satin surface.
Primer Value
Although you could be lured to skip primer when repainting your garage or shed, doing so can substantially impact the last result. A good guide boosts paint attachment, enhances insurance coverage, and warranties your project lasts much longer. Recognizing primer kinds and their application is important for attaining a expert finish.
Right here are some advantages of utilizing primer:
- Boosted Bond: Guides help repaint stick better to surfaces, reducing the possibilities of peeling.
- Much better Protection: They can mask discolorations and blemishes, enabling less layers of paint.
- Moisture Resistance: Certain guides offer an obstacle against moisture, protecting your structures from mold and mildew and mildew.
- Shade Uniformity: Primers create a consistent base, lessening the threat of shade variant in your final paint task.
When using guide, make sure to choose a kind matched for your specific surface area whether it's wood, steel, or masonry. Proper primer application involves cleaning the surface area, applying an even coat, and allowing it to completely dry fully prior to paint. By making the effort to prime, you'll establish the stage for a beautifully finished garage or shed that withstands the aspects.
Outside vs. Interior Paint
Understanding the difference in between exterior and interior paint is essential for assuring your garage or shed looks excellent and lasts. Exterior paint is particularly developed to hold up against harsh weather, UV rays, and moisture. It consists of additives that assist protect against fading, mold, and peeling, making it perfect for surface areas subjected to the components. When you select outside paint, you're investing in toughness and security.
On the other hand, interior paint is made for indoor atmospheres where it won't deal with the same level of wear and tear. It usually has a lower VOC (volatile organic compound) content, reducing harmful emissions in enclosed areas. Interior paint likewise supplies a smoother surface and can be conveniently scrubbed, making it perfect for high-traffic locations.
When painting your garage or shed, constantly opt for exterior paint on the outside. This choice assures that your framework takes on the elements while preserving its look. For the interior, make use of interior paint to create a clean, welcoming room. By using the appropriate sort of paint for each and every location, you'll enhance both the visual appeals and durability of your garage or shed.
Preparing Surface Areas for Painting
Preparing surfaces for paint is vital to achieving a smooth, lasting surface on your garage or shed. Before you plunge right into the fun part, take a minute to examine and clean the surfaces. This action guarantees that your paint sticks properly and looks wonderful for years ahead.
Beginning with these surface cleaning techniques:
- Wash the surfaces: Use soap and water to eliminate dust and gunk.
- ** Use a ** power washing machine ****: For hard stains or debris, a power washer can conserve time and effort.
- Scrape away loose paint: Determine areas with peeling off or cracked paint and scrape them off for a tidy surface.
- Fill out any type of cracks or openings: Utilize a suitable filler to repair problems before painting.
After cleaning, use damage control techniques to look for any kind of underlying problems such as rot or rust. Address these problems prior to using paint to avoid future headaches.
Necessary Tools and Products
Once you have actually guaranteed your surfaces are clean and prepared, collecting the right tools and products is the following action to an effective paint task. Begin with top notch paint brushes; they're crucial for achieving a smooth surface and reaching tight corners. Pick tilted brushes for accuracy around edges and level brushes for bigger surfaces.
Next, don't forget about ground cloth. These are crucial for shielding your floorings, driveways, or any surfaces that can be splashed with paint. You can use canvas or plastic ground cloth, however make certain they're big enough to cover the entire location you're working with.
You'll likewise need a sturdy roller for larger, level surface areas. Rollers can save you time and offer an extra uniform layer. A paint tray is essential for very easy loading of the roller.
In addition, a ladder may be called for if you're repainting higher locations. Ultimately, have some painter's tape on hand to secure nearby surface areas and develop tidy lines. With these vital tools and products, you'll be well-appointed for a painting project that looks expert and natural.

Keeping Your Paint Job
Keeping your paint task is vital for maintaining your garage or shed looking fresh and inviting. Normal paint maintenance can prevent expensive repair work and expand the life of your paint. Start by inspecting your surface areas a minimum of two times a year for any type of signs of peeling, fading, or cracking. If you see any kind of damage, address it quickly to prevent more wear and tear.
Cleansing is another essential aspect of paint upkeep. Use a gentle detergent and water to wash down the walls, getting rid of dirt, grime, and mold. This not only enhances the look yet additionally aids safeguard the paint from climate aspects. If you live in an area with rough weather, take into consideration using a sealant for included weather security. This can secure your paint from UV rays, rain, and snow, guaranteeing it stays lively and undamaged.
When it's time for touch-ups, utilize the very same paint you initially applied. This keeps your shade constant and your garage or shed looking its finest. By committing to these simple steps, you'll keep the elegance and honesty of your paint task for several years ahead.
Seasonal Timing for Painting
Choosing the right season for repainting your garage or shed can make a considerable difference in the outcome of your project. Climate considerations play an essential duty in guaranteeing your paint adheres effectively and lasts longer. Preferably, you want to paint when temperatures are between 50 F and 85 F, as extreme cold or heat can negatively influence the drying procedure.
Right here are some ideas to help you choose the ideal time:
- Spring: Light temperatures and low humidity produce suitable problems for paint.
- Loss: Cooler climate and much less rainfall make this a blast to tackle your task.
- Prevent Summertime: High temperatures can trigger paint to dry as well promptly, leading to unsightly cracks.
- Watch for Rain: Always examine the projection; paint right prior to a rainstorm can destroy your effort.

Can I Paint Over Old Paint Without Sanding?
Yes, you can repaint over old paint without sanding, yet you need to ensure great paint attachment. Beginning by cleansing the surface area thoroughly to eliminate dirt and oil. If the old paint is glossy, you could wish to utilize a deglosser or gently scuff it to enhance attachment. After appropriate surface prep work, use a top notch guide developed for the sort of paint you're using. This'll help accomplish a smooth, long lasting surface.
